| ====== The Disappearance of Time Argument ====== | ====== The Disappearance of Time Argument ====== | ||
| + | ===== The Argument ===== | ||
| + | |||
| + | 1. Only the present is real | ||
| + | |||
| + | 2. The present is of zero duration | ||
| + | |||
| + | 3. Temporal entities (including intervals of time) occur or exist only when present | ||
| + | |||
| + | 4. Temporal entities require a finite time within which to occur or exist | ||
| + | |||
| + | 5. No temporal entity occurs or exists [from 2-4] | ||
| + | |||
| + | 6. Time is unreal [from 5] | ||
